
Traveling in Perfect Health
Ayurveda prescribes a healing daily routine that includes meditation; self-abyhanga; and periods of activity and rest in harmony with nature's cycles. When you are traveling, however, it can be difficult to stick with a healthy routine. As the holiday travel season begins, here are some Ayurvedic tips for staying centered and arriving at your destination feeling rested and relaxed:
- Flying dehydrates the body, which can leaving you feeling tired and irritable, so be sure to drink a lot of water when you fly. How much? Here is a helpful formula: Take your weight (in lbs.) and divide by 2. The result is how many ounces of water to drink when you are flying. For example, a person weighing 140 lbs should drink 70 oz. of water during his or her flight.
- Take the opportunity to meditate during your flight. An hour is ideal. This will help "reset" your biological rhythms and reduce symptoms of jet lag.
- If you are flying through several time zones, change your watch only as you pass through each zone rather than setting it forward to your destination. This helps your body adjust and avoid jet lag.
- If your mind is very active, take a few minutes to write your thoughts in a journal or notebook.
- Bring along some herbal tea and ask for hot water while traveling and in your hotel room.
- Bring an inspirational book or novel to read, and don’t watch television the entire flight.
- Eat relatively lightly and get up for a few minutes to stretch after your meal to aid digestion. Avoid alcohol, which is extremely dehydrating at high altitudes.
- Exercise! Each day, schedule in at least one half-hour of physical activity. Take advantage of hotel fitness centers or bring a jump-rope or exercise DVD you can use wherever you stay.
Following these guidelines will nurture your physical and emotional wellbeing and give you more joy during your time away from home.
